About the role

The Electrical Commissioning Specialist participates in the commissioning process for electrical systems within their assigned scope, covering levels L0–L6. They review designs and test documentation, monitor test execution, evaluate results, and ensure that deficiencies are rectified prior to handover.

Operating Environment and Interfaces

The role operates within a multidisciplinary, international data center environment, working in close collaboration with commissioning management, the client, designers, contractors, equipment suppliers, and the operations team, as well as specialists in BAS, EPMS, cooling, security, and telecommunications. Testing phases may require evening, night, or weekend work, as well as travel to attend FWT sessions.

Work tasks

  • Reviewing and developing commissioning plans, responsibility matrixes, test programs, test scripts and acceptance criteria.
  • Assessing the commissioning readiness of equipment and systems prior to the start of testing phases.
  • Participating in Factory Acceptance Tests (FAT), evaluating results, and documenting findings.
  • Providing technical support for L2-level equipment and installation inspections, as well as L3-level start-up and functional tests.
  • Planning, monitoring, verifying results for L4-level system and functional tests.
  • Supporting the planning and execution of the L5 Integrated System Test (IST) phase and verifying inter-system functionality.
  • Checking the operation of BAS and EPMS systems, as well as monitoring, alarm, metering, and control interfaces for electrical systems.
  • Technically evaluating the testing of UPS, backup power, LV/MV distribution, switchgear, transformers, protection systems, and other critical electrical systems within the assigned scope.
  • Logging test deviations, deficiencies, and operational risks into the system; assigning responsibilities, prioritizing issues, and tracking their resolution and closure.
  • Participation in commissioning meetings, technical troubleshooting sessions, punch-list inspections, and handover readiness assessments.
  • Technical review of operation and maintenance (O&M) documentation, test reports, and final commissioning documentation.
